Output 6920ca20866e4593564eaf76a7aa6521f63dbbfdffa33eae71e049372c1095b9:0

value
515600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 051442eabb39a70df42ddf8e921773d6e5ce9494 OP_EQUAL
address
329saHjK1h1SfHTcmGVzuMncBfKkxFsQ7L
transaction
6920ca20866e4593564eaf76a7aa6521f63dbbfdffa33eae71e049372c1095b9
spent
true